The PlayStation Portable extended this storytelling mastery to handheld gaming. PSP games such as Crisis Core: Final Fantasy VII and Daxter provided portable adventures with deep narratives and polished gameplay. These games proved that handheld devices could deliver some of the best games, combining accessibility with cinematic quality.

Innovation has always been central to PlayStation titles. Bloodborne introduced challenging combat mechanics and intricate exploration, while PSP games like Patapon experimented with rhythm and strategy. By taking creative risks, Sony ensures that PlayStation games remain engaging and unique across generations.

Multiplayer features expand the PlayStation experience. Competitive games like FIFA and cooperative adventures like Monster Hunter Freedom Unite connect players worldwide, fostering collaboration, rivalry, and community. The PlayStation Network serves as a hub for these interactions, extending gameplay longevity.

Technological advancements further enhance immersion. Features such as adaptive triggers, haptic feedback, 3D audio, and ray tracing make PlayStation games more responsive and visually stunning. Even PSP titles impressed with smooth mechanics, vibrant visuals, and immersive sound despite handheld limitations.
